差错控制技术PPT
差错控制是通信领域中的一个关键技术,用于确保数据在传输过程中的完整性和准确性。当数据在通信网络中传输时,由于各种原因(如噪声、干扰、设备故障等)可能会导致...
差错控制是通信领域中的一个关键技术,用于确保数据在传输过程中的完整性和准确性。当数据在通信网络中传输时,由于各种原因(如噪声、干扰、设备故障等)可能会导致数据发生错误。差错控制技术的目标就是检测和纠正这些错误,以确保数据的正确传输。差错控制主要包括两种基本方法:差错检测和差错纠正。差错检测差错检测是通过添加一些额外的信息(如校验位)到原始数据中,接收方在接收到数据后使用这些额外信息来检测数据是否在传输过程中发生了错误。常见的差错检测方法有奇偶校验、循环冗余校验(CRC)等。差错纠正差错纠正则是通过添加更多的冗余信息来不仅检测错误,还能纠正错误。这些冗余信息通常是以特定的编码方式添加到原始数据中的。接收方在接收到数据后,使用这些冗余信息来识别和纠正错误。常见的差错纠正编码有海明码、里德-所罗门码等。差错控制技术在多种通信系统中都有广泛应用,如无线通信、有线通信、卫星通信等。此外,在计算机存储系统中,如硬盘、闪存等,也广泛使用了差错控制技术来确保数据的可靠存储和读取。总之,差错控制技术是确保通信和存储系统数据完整性和准确性的重要手段。随着通信技术的发展,差错控制技术也在不断更新和完善,以应对更复杂和严苛的通信环境。